Thanks mainly to a goal-line stop of Larry Johnson, one of the worst defensive efforts you'll ever see by the Chiefs, a turnover late in the half, and a Jay Feely field goal attempt that was evidently influenced by divine intervention, the Giants lead the Chiefs 10-3 at halftime.
Tiki Barber scored on a 41-yard touchdown run in the 2nd quarter because the Chiefs outright refused to tackle him. Those who were in a position to do so were physically unable. Those who were not in a position to tackle him made very little attempt to get themselves in such a position. Safety Greg Wesley outright quit on the play, and the only possible forgivable reason for that is if he was just in awe at how many other teammates gave up on the play, too.
